If you want to save money and install the fence yourself, then you'll need to look for a fence that is not as involved as others and is a more simpler design, and you may not be able to get exactly what you want. The key to success with this is having the right tools, and you need to get up to speed. The proper tool for holes is a post hole digging tool, and there are different kinds you can rent. But you can always go the usual route and hire a fencing contractor.
In addition to keeping people out of the garden, you may have a big dog that needs to have some open space. A chain link fence is the best for a dog, but think about wood and then putting some metal mesh at the bottom. The important thing here is that the dog won't get out or jump the fence plus you want it to be safe for your pet.
